Button NameWhen to use the button
IN

Click the IN button to start your workday. This will update your status to in

WFH

Click the WFH (Work from Home) button to start your workday in a remote location like your home. This will update your status to wfh

ONSITE

Click the ONSITE button when you are doing work on-site at the client's location. This will update your status to onsite.

BREAK

Click the BREAK button to start your break. This will update your status to break

LUNCH 

Click the LUNCH button to start your lunch break. This will update your status to lunch

BACK

Click the BACK button to change your status from break or lunch to back. Do this when you're done taking a break or having lunch.

OUT

Click the OUT button to end your workday.

In progress status

Click the In progress status button to select the type of in-progress ticket to track and show on the dashboard. The selection available is based on your company's PSA.

Attendance Dashboard Filters

You can customize your view of the dashboard using the following filters: 

  • Manager Filter - Use this to show only members assigned to a particular manager.

  • Member Filter - Use this to show only a selected member.

Other Features

  • Adjust time - You can request a time entry adjustment on the Attendance dashboard. Click on the clock icon, provide the required info, and click Submit.

    Another way to request time adjustment is through the Attendance Record Dashboard. Read How to Request for Time Adjustment in the Attendance App for the details.

  • Ticket Number / Time Spent - This section shows the ticket in the In Progress status with the technician and the total number of hours that have been spent on the ticket.

    When this section shows "N/A", it means that the technician has no ticket in the In Progress status. For more information, read What does N/A on the Attendance board mean?
